End of the Year Message from Superintendent Dan Bridges

Bridges_Dan_2012
Dan Bridges

While today marks the end of the 2015-2016 school year, it also represents new beginnings for each of our students. Over the past week our schools have celebrated commencements and other moving on ceremonies. Each of those events carries the significance of celebrating next steps for our students in their educational journeys. They also celebrate the academic, social, emotional, and physical growth each student has made this year. Feelings of uncertainty and unknown on the first day of school have been replaced by a sense of pride, accomplishment, confidence, and anticipation for what comes next.

I continue to be amazed by all that we are able to accomplish as a school community thanks to the partnership that exists between the students, staff, parents, and community of Naperville 203. Our collaboration is what makes us exemplary. Indeed, we are all part of the Naperville 203 family and we all play important roles in contributing to our success. Thank you for your ongoing support, engagement, and belief in what we are trying to accomplish.

As we head into the summer, we do so with some uncertainty regarding state funding for schools for the coming year. While K-12 funding was in place for this past year, an education budget for the 2016-2017 school year has not yet been approved. I am working with our legislators to ensure they understand and represent the interests of Naperville 203 and that a solution is put in place that will not result in less state resources for our children. Naperville 203 is committed to maintaining financial vigilance to ensure that all resources are used to best support student learning. I will keep you updated.

On behalf of everyone with Naperville Community Unit School District 203, I wish you a happy and safe summer. Thank you again for all you do to support.

Sincerely,

Dan Bridges, Superintendent of Schools

Naperville Community Unit School District 203

Naperville Community Unit School District 203 is a nationally recognized pre-K-12 school district of 17,500 students in two high schools, five junior highs, 14 elementary schools, and one early childhood center. The educational program of the Naperville 203 school district is designed to provide excellence for all students, and founded in the mission of educating students to be self-directed learners, collaborative workers, complex thinkers, quality producers, and community contributors.
